PANORAMA: To partially feed the front stereo audio into the surround
channels for an enveloping effect. Note: this option is only available in
MUSIC mode.
DIMENSION: To adjust the sound eld either towards the front or towards
the rear. Note: this option is only available in MUSIC mode.
CENTER WIDTH: To adjust the level width of the centre speaker by
blending the centre speaker with the left and right front speakers.
Note: this option is only available in MUSIC mode.
REVERB MODE
Select this function to adjust the reverberation time in the karaoke
function.
High Denition Compatible Digital (HDCD)
FILTER: Select the value (2x, 1x or OFF) for full sound richness of
HDCD-encoded CDs.
Karaoke setup
MIC SETUP
MIC: To switch the connected microphone on or off.
MIC VOL: To adjust the volume level of the microphone.
ECHO LEVEL: To adjust the echo level of the microphone.
Video setup page
VIDEO OUTPUT
OFF: Select this format when the Composite video output is used.
YUV: Select this format when the Component output is used.
P-YUV: Select this format when the Component output is used and to
send the video output in progressive signals.
RGB: Select this format when the SCART output is used.
i
The composite video output is the default setting for video output.
If the video output results in a poor image, then press the V-Mode button
(22) until the image is good.
